Dreamer
by Kristen Brantley
Grade 6, VA

Young People's Poetry Contest, 2002
Blue Ribbon Poem

Laying at night,
I'm thinking I might
have a chance to do
whatever I want to,
and then I start imagining silly things,
caught in my world which is open to dreams.
Dreaming of candy, of love, of joy.
Dreaming of peace, and a box full of toys.
I can dream forever in my little big mind,
I never want to stop and leave my perfect land behind.
Where flowers never die,
and people really fly.
Where there is peace at last,
and love is never in the past.
We're all very different there,
but very much the same,
and in this world I feel the battles have been won in life's many games.
